AAA Inspector Notes
Step back into the 1940s in this mid-century tavern complete with Sinatra-era music filling the air and framed prints of boxers and championship racehorses adorning the walls. On the food menu you'll find a variety of simple but well-prepared salads, sandwiches and a few entrees. The fan favorite is the juicy tavern burger. The drink menu has a selection of cocktails from the same era as the décor: the "Old Fashioned," "Irish Coffee" and "Brown Derby." Stop in and step back in time.
